Third Party Intrusion & Power Cable Monitoring
AP Sensing’s technology was deployed by RTE to monitor a 225 kV underground power cable link located in the west of France. The link is approximately 39 km long and monitored for Third Party Intrusion (TPI) activities plus cable faults using our Distributed Acoustic Sensing (DAS) system, as well as hotspots using our Distributed Temperature Sensing (DTS) system. The power link installation is surrounded by frequent agricultural activities that pose no harm to the cable. To mitigate the risk of increased false alarms from these activities, similar events were simulated to test the system based on soil mixing and harvesting agricultural machines.

Power Cable Fault Detection & Location Analysis
For large power cable assets such as subsea cables, windfarm export cables or HV onshore transmission cables, finding cable faults rapidly is crucial to minimizing downtimes caused by these faults. Fiber optic Distributed Acoustic Sensing (DAS) is a key enabler for this task, as it pinpoints the exact location of an occurring cable fault if permanently installed or post-fault during thumping/flashover generation campaigns. AP Sensing Monitors Alcohol Tanks in Chile
AP Sensing's Fiber Optic Linear Heat Detection (FO LHD) solution was selected to monitor a tank farm in the Panimex Quimica chemical plant in Chile. The project specifications stipulated one tradition LHD system per tank, but due to poor past experiences with false alarms and continuous maintenance, the operator chose AP Sensing's FO LHD. An additional benefit is only one FO LHD unit is needed to monitor all the tanks.
